Under £6
2010 Tesco Finest Touriga Nacional
This vigorous Portuguese tinto made from the number one Port grape displays a juicy, dark cherry and damson-fruit quality; a marked improvement on previous efforts. £5.79, down from £7.79, until Tuesday, Tesco
Under £10
2010 Filosur Cabernet Sauvignon, Argentina
From Andeluna Cellars, based in Mendoza's high-altitude Uco Valley, this is a vivid cabernet whose cassis and cherry-fruit succulence is supported by an appetisingly savoury freshness. £9.99, buy 2 = £7.49, Majestic Wine
Splash out
2009 Langhe Nebbiolo
While you wait for the barolo, the zingy fresh fruit in Andrea and Fabio Oberto's more affordable, spice-laden nebbiolo (same grape) makes this Piedmontese rosso a joy. £14.95, £13.95 bottle/case, Lea & Sandeman (020-7244 0522)
